How long can Instagram videos be?

The answer depends on the type of video content you create.
  • IGTV clips are restricted to 60 minutes. However, IGTV videos range from 15 seconds to 10 minutes for regular Instagram account holders. IGTV video files (4:5 minimum aspect ratio & 5.4 GB max video size limit) must be uploaded from a PC or Mac in MP4 format
  • Instagram Stories are limited to 15 seconds, but you can also create multiple clips which can be shared as combined stories
  • Instagram feed video lengths typically range from the 3 seconds minimum video length Instagram to max 60 seconds
  • Instagram Live broadcasts are similar to Facebook Live, limited to a maximum 60 minute duration

How long can videos on my Instagram Feed be?

You’re limited to lengths between 3-60 seconds for Instagram Feed videos. Your feed is your Instagram profile – that’s the place where all of your activity is showcased.

If you want to upload an Instagram video longer than a minute, that’s fine, but only one minute of that video will be featured in your Instagram Feed. The good news? You get to choose which minute to showcase.

Let’s say you are recording 2 minutes 20 seconds of video to upload to your Instagram feed. Once you’ve selected the video, you can edit it to prepare it for upload. Note that you’ll have to to use the ‘time bands’ to pick your preferred 60 seconds of video content.

Click the ‘Trim’ button and then drag your video left or right to get the best 60 seconds of video content to upload. As soon as you’re satisfied, click ‘Done.’

Instagram Stories

Instagram Stories, otherwise known as IG Stories, can be a maximum of 15 seconds long and they’re available to watch for just 24 hours. Stories offer twice as much length as photos (currently 7 seconds).

Even though 15 second limits apply to individual Stories, there’s good news – if your video is longer than 15 seconds, Instagram will automatically splice it into 15-second segments for your convenience.

What are Instagram's Story dimensions?

The Instagram Story dimensions are 1080×1920, while their aspect ratio is 9×16. To optimize your content for every phone in the market, there is a 250 pixels margin on the top and bottom of the screen that might be cropped out on some devices. That means that you should make sure that no key element of your content ends up in that 250 pixels "safe zone" either on the top or bottom of the screen. 

More details about Instagram dimensions

The maximum file size is 4GB, and the minimum dimensions for Instagram Stories are 600 x 1067 pixels.

IGTV video lengths

IGTV is Instagram TV. Anyone with an Instagram account can easily spot this cool feature in their account. Getting started with IGTV is pretty easy. You can upload HD, vertical videos in long form with your video channel.  

Of course, IG video length must meet certain requirements, like having a minimum length of 15 seconds. IGTV is geared towards vertical video, making it best for Android and iOS mobile devices.

Why post IGTV videos? IGTV is geared towards creating much more immersive content for Instagram users. If you have a verified account with plenty of followers, you will be able to enjoy up to 60 minutes of video length for IGTV.

Instagram Live video lengths

Instagram allows registered users to post Live Videos direct to their account. Instagram Live Videos display real-time video content up to 60 minutes long. This is the Instagram video limit.

Once the Live Video Feed has expired, your followers will be able to replay the video for up to 24 hours after the recording. The Live Video features in your followers’ Instagram feeds.

Once you’re ready to share a live video with your followers on Instagram, you simply open up your Instagram app and go live. Instagram Live came hot on the heels of Instagram Stories.

These live broadcasts allow for lots of real time interaction with followers, and you can easily attract new followers too. Ready to go Live? Check out the stories bar on IG. Look for the word ‘Live’ emblazoned in the avatars. To watch a live stream, click on the avatar and you’re good to go.

Click ‘Your Story’ next to the + sign and tap your camera icon. There are lots of live video recording options such as Normal, Boomerang, Rewind, Hands Free and Live. Remember to click the ‘Live’ button and then ‘Start Live Video’.

Your IG Live broadcast will begin after a 3-second countdown. A notification will be sent out to all your followers, with a ‘Live’ badge displayed over your profile picture. You can end the live video at any time by clicking on ‘End’.

How do I set up a link in bio?

To put a link in your Instagram bio, you simply need to:

1. Go to your profile, then click the ‘Edit Profile’ button.

2. The link in bio is under the section ‘Website’. Putting a link in that section will make it clickable. 

Keep in mind that your clickable link will appear at the end of your bio. You might want to explain the link destination — for example, "follow my work" could signify a link to your portfolio, or "read more" a direct signal that your link in bio will send followers to blog content.

How to tell you've got a high-performing bio on your hands

If you have a Business Profile on Instagram, you have access to analytics. While Instagram has straightforward and not-so-thorough analytics, the tool will still tell you how many people clicked on your link in bio in the last week.

Compare that link to your number of profile visits. If a significant proportion of your visitors end up clicking your link, that probably means that your bio is on point.

However, if you have a lot of views of your profile but almost no clicks on the link, consider tweaking your bio to make your link and profile more appealing.
